Deception at Dusk

by Gwendolyn Taitt - Relf

Book Image Not Available Book Image Not Available
Overview
A pompous medical doctor and a grandiose entitled physical therapist. Their unconventional business methods to gain status and wealth lead them down a dark path and directly into accountability.
Description
A white-collar crime novel with multiple unforeseeable twists, turns and surprises. His medical career was thriving, he lives among the crème de la crème elite of the professional world. Arrogance plus an attitude of entitlement were understatements, he loved flaunting his success and selfish lifestyle. One morning his inflated ego takes a bizarre turn, when he finds himself the target of a raid by federal agents. They ascended upon his medical office unannounced, like a swarm of bees, following an undisclosed two-year investigation. .
About the author
Gwendolyn Taitt Relf is a writer, photographer, and philanthropist. Through sponsorship for the education and welfare of female victims of violence, famine, and displacement, she has provided strength amid uncertainty for many women around the world. She is the author of "Why the Stars Twinkle" and "Every Other Thursday;" she is also a contributing writer to "We Support You", an anthology of short stories, letters, and poems to those serving in the armed forces. Gwendolyn continues to pursue her lifelong passion for motivating people to live with vision and purpose. She enjoys traveling and divides her time between New York and California.
